Starting Simple

Some people don’t know that you can always start designing your home as simple as possible. You don’t need to purchase the best 3D computer software to get the perfect home plan. Most would simply start with a piece of paper and a pencil to brainstorm and develop ideas that will serve as a basis for their home. 

Thinking Ahead

For people in South East Queensland who are planning to build their house, you should also think about what will come in the future. You may want to start a family or have ageing parents whom you would like to live with you in the long run. If this happens, you need to consider how large your house will be to accommodate more people in the future. Some may even think of transforming their home to start and operate a business. These are only a few of the many factors to consider when you start building the house. 

Determining the Lot

Once you have the house plan figured out, the next step is to know where the house will be built. You have to determine the size, topography, and exceptional features of the lot. If you don’t take the lot into full consideration, you might end up with issues, for instance, being located behind iffy, wooden areas. While some might think it’s a beautiful addition to your house, there’s a possible chance that wildlife may invade your entire property. A good tip in choosing a lot is to take into consideration the view outside the home. Building your house on a high area lets you witness the beautiful sunrise every morning.

Considering Functionality

While working with home builders in South East Queensland, you need to consider how the end design will appear and how everyone will use the space provided for them. You need to consider several elements for functionality, such as splitting a bedroom into two for a person to reduce sleeping noise or whether it’s beneficial to add bathrooms in each room or have two outside of the bedrooms. 

Prioritizing Essential Home Features

It would be best if you always thought of the necessary features first before adding in others that aren’t as important. For instance, homeowners may want to add a small office within the house or add a patio to provide a place where everyone can relax. Once you’ve taken into account the essential home features, you can allocate extra budget for other home additions.
